【发布时间】:2017-10-08 12:44:27
【问题描述】:
我阅读了各种有关它的文字,但似乎没有人回答这个非常基本的问题。总是模棱两可:
在stateful = False LSTM 层中,keras 是否重置状态:
- 每个序列;或
- 每批?
假设我的 X_train 形状为 (1000,20,1),表示单个值的 20 个步骤的 1000 个序列。如果我做:
model.fit(X_train, y_train, batch_size=200, nb_epoch=15)
它会重置每个序列的状态(重置状态 1000 次)吗?
还是会为每批重置状态(重置状态 5 次)?
【问题讨论】:
-
关于这一点的阅读非常好:http://philipperemy.github.io/keras-stateful-lstm/ 根据我收集到的信息,批量重置每个序列(samples 用 keras 术语)的状态, 每批之后。
标签: keras lstm keras-layer